Meaning of nasal bone
The nasal bone is a bone in the human face that forms the bridge of the nose.
Etymology of nasal bone
The word "nasal" comes from the Latin word "nasus," which means "nose."
The word "bone" comes from the Old English word "bān," which is derived from the Proto-Germanic word "bainaz" and the Proto-Indo-European word "bhen-."
The term "nasal bone" has been used in anatomy and medicine since the 16th century to describe the bone that forms the bridge of the nose.

Definitions
- The nasal bone is a small, long, and narrow bone that forms the upper part of the bridge of the nose.
- * It is a paired bone, with one bone located on each side of the face, and it articulates with the frontal bone, the maxilla, and the lacrimal bone.
